Has anyone ever done the 15 to 17 HPOP upgrade and not been happy with the result? I have a 17 sitting on the shelf waiting for some free time, but there's always a little bit of risk pulling a part that work in favor of an unknown part.
I went from the 15 to 17 and really didn't notice all that much. The bucking at higher RPM's was not as bad but still there. That was on stock sticks.
